Crepe myrtles suit Australian conditions brilliantly—drought-tolerant once established, frost-resistant to about -10°C (USDA zones 8–11, covering most of Australia except alpine areas), and low-maintenance. Expect 3–6m heights for most cultivars, with flowers in pinks, reds, purples, and whites from December to March.

Planting Your New Crepe Myrtle

  1. Site prep: Full sun (6+ hours), well-drained soil. Dig 50x50cm hole, add compost/yoursoil improver.
  2. Planting: Same depth as pot, backfill, water deeply (20L).
  3. Stake if needed: For standards >1m.
  4. Mulch: 5–7cm sugar cane around base, keep off trunk.

Space 3–5m apart for trees.
